Dover Airmen restore pride through C-5M refurbishment
Refurbished crew seating and a crew table are shown inside a C-5M Super Galaxy at Dover Air Force Base, Delaware, June 18, 2026. The updated area provides a cleaner and more functional space for aircrew members during long-duration missions. The refurbishment project focuses on the flight deck, crew bunks, relief crew area and portions of the cargo compartment interior. (U.S. Air Force photo by Senior Airman Keira Rossman)
